Why Earplugs Hurt Side Sleepers: The Physics of Cartilage Pressure

Sleeping on your side is the most common sleeping posture, representing approximately 60% of adults. However, if you sleep with your head pressed against a pillow while wearing traditional earplugs, you are likely to wake up with a deep, throbbing ache inside your ear canal or across your outer cartilage.

In our consumer testing panels, "morning ear pain" is the number one complaint users have about earplugs. Here is the physical cause of this pain, and how modern earplug designs avoid it.

The Lever Effect: What Happens Under Pillow Pressure

Your ear canal is surrounded by sensitive cartilage and lined with a highly delicate skin layer with numerous nerve endings. Traditional earplugs (especially reusable models with hard plastic cores or long stems, like standard Eargasms or generic industrial plugs) stick straight out of your canal.

When you lie on your side, the weight of your head compresses the pillow. The pillow pushes back against the protruding stem of the earplug. This creates a lever effect: the outer stem acts as a lever arm, pivoting around your ear entry and forcing the inner tip of the earplug hard against the sensitive, bony walls of your deep ear canal.

This persistent focal pressure over 8 hours cuts off local capillary blood circulation, resulting in that deep "morning bruise" sensation.

Concha-Seated vs. Canal-Inserted Designs

To solve this pressure problem, earplug manufacturers have shifted towards two different physical structures:

  • Canal-Inserted (Foam / Small domes): These slide completely inside the canal so nothing protrudes past the outer ear plane. While soft, disposable foam still exerts continuous outward radial expansion pressure, which can also trigger soreness if the foam is too dense or too large for your canal.
  • Concha-Seated (Rings / Plates): Products like the Loop Quiet 2 sit flat inside the outer bowl of your ear (the concha). Because the outer body is a soft silicone ring that sits flush against your ear profile, pillow pressure is distributed evenly across your robust outer cartilage instead of being concentrated as a lever inside your canal.

How to Choose a Pain-Free Sleeping Earplug

If you are shopping specifically for sleeping, bypass any product that features:

  1. Long, rigid plastic stems (essential for concert filters but painful on pillows).
  2. Inflexible metal filters.
  3. Single-size foam packs that are wide and dense.

Instead, select model variants that offer XS or Small tip sizes (like Mack's Dreamgirl or multi-tip silicone packs) to match narrow ear curvatures, combined with concha-seated structures that stay secure when moving during REM cycles.
